Love Elementary is a State/Public serving elementary age pupils, located in Alameda, Alameda County. The school has 471 pupils enrolled. The Principal is Tina Lagdamen. It is part of the Alameda Unified school district. It serves grades Kโ5 in a suburban setting. The school employs 18 full-time-equivalent teachers, a student-teacher ratio of 26.2:1.
Love Elementary enrolls 471 students across grades Kโ5. The student body is 49% male and 51% female. A teaching staff of 18 full-time-equivalent teachers supports the school, giving a student-teacher ratio of 26.2:1.
By race and ethnicity, the student body is 39% Asian, 22% Hispanic or Latino and 18% White.

232 of the school's 471 students (49%) q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. Free and reduced-price lunch eligibility is a widely used indicator of the share of students from lower-income households.
Love Elementary is located in a suburban setting (NCES locale: Suburb, Large). The school runs a schoolwide Title I program, which provides federal funding to support students from low-income families.
Love Elementary is one of 16 schools in Alameda Unified, based in Alameda, California. The district serves 9,292 students district-wide and employs 373 full-time-equivalent teachers. With 471 students, Love Elementary is smaller than the district average of about 581 students per school.
